Short answer kansas city speedway:

Kansas City Speedway is a 1.5-mile tri-oval race track located in Kansas City, KS. It hosts various racing events including the NASCAR Cup Series, Xfinity Series, and ARCA races. The track has a seating capacity of 72,000 spectators and was opened in 2001.
